The MS360NEU 360 Beach Umbrella is a commercial-grade, 9-foot portable umbrella designed for maximum stability and sun protection. With a robust construction that can withstand winds up to 40 mph, it features UPF 50+ polyester for superior UV blockage. The umbrella offers multiple tilt positions and comes with a convenient carry bag and various mounting attachments, making it perfect for any outdoor adventure.

Fantastic Umbrella and customer service
Our first day on Myrtle Beach with it was extremely windy in the afternoon. The pole and base with the 4 angled stacks were rock solid and very easy to set up. I have a rubber mallet with a hook on the end which makes it a breeze to hammer the stakes in and pull out. But. By late afternoon the umbrella ribs popped out of the top. A wire holds the ribs in place and it pushed out of the plastic retainer. Short time later the bottom ribs also popped out. I called Moreshade and they were extremely apologetic, sympathetic and offered to ship a new umbrella to me at Myrtle Beach. However it would have taken a few days because it was Saturday. So they explained how I could repair it with epoxy, wait 24 hours and it would never separate. So I did it and it worked. In the meantime Moreshade shipped us a whole new umbrella set to my house which was waiting for us when we got home. They explained that the original batch from about 3 years ago, which I got one of, had this defect and the new ones do not. We really like this umbrella for the beach. It was easy to set up, gives great shade and after I expoxyed it, 5 more days of heavy wind it held up when just about all of the other umbrellas on the beach had failed. Definitely worth the money and you can’t beat the customer service.

Survived The Bonneville Salt Flats
Great product. I used it on the salt flats of Bonneville while filming down course at Speed Week 2016. Easy to set up, but easier with a helping hand. It took me a few times to figure out that the pull cord attached to the inside pole of the umbrella is used to hoist it up so you push a locking pin thru the pole to keep the shade up. I ordered thru some online outdoors shop, rather than from Morshade, so I only had white as the option. I will purchase a dark color for my next trip to increase the shade darkness. I only used the trailer hitch mount, and it all worked well. You do need a receiver pin, it is not supplied. So if you have not used your trailer hitch, now is the time to buy a receiver pin. The main reason I purchased this is for the portability and quick setup/takedown (a canopy is not an option when you are moving every couple hours to another filming location, and the frame poles get into your shot messing with the camera's focus on the race vehicles) Wind was not a problem, it was gusting to 25mph for a short time, and the shade was fine, but I closed the umbrella simply because of the flapping noises (disrupts the audio of the engines). It really made the whole trip possible, the salt bed is extremely bright and reflects a ton of heat, so without the Morshade I would have had to limit my exposure to the elements. Seems to me that if you want alot of shade, then you need to buy a 10x10 canopy or larger, for a couple people it shades fine.

HEAVY, not user friendly
Bought this for our summer trips to the beach while still being able to use it on our deck... it is not as user friendly as I would hope it to have been. It does NOT have a hand crank to open and close the umbrella , you have to push or use the rope to open .... extremely heavy to do so!.... I am 5"2 and I can barely open the umbrella! One thexumbrella is open you will need to lift the umbrella even more to get the pin in and out... again NOT user friendly!! Usungibg the ratchet to use agains a tree or on the deck post... it is bulky... would not with stand a strong wind and again you need to be tall to use and to assemble! This product is made well, I really like the fabric that it is SPF 50.... but unfortunately I will need to return this product, it's just not something that I can put up and take down by myself without assistance. If it had a hand crank and a button to use to angle umbrella it would be a product I would consider again.
